Set in modern-day Tehran, Rahm Bi Rahm follows the story of Arman Kavousi (Mehrdad Alizadeh), a former special forces operative who now lives a quiet life as a mechanic. His world is shattered when his younger brother, a promising law student, is murdered under mysterious circumstances. When the justice system fails him, Arman finds himself drawn back into a violent past he had worked hard to escape.
As Arman digs deeper, he uncovers a web of corruption and deceit that leads all the way to the elite circles of political power. Alongside him is Leila (Sara Nikpour), an investigative journalist with her own personal vendetta, and Javid (Navid Tehrani), a conflicted police officer caught between duty and loyalty.

What truly sets Rahm Bi Rahm apart from other Persian dramas is its nuanced take on morality. The series does not offer easy answers or simplistic heroes. Arman’s journey is one of internal war — between vengeance and justice, wrath and mercy. The title itself, which translates to “Merciless,” encapsulates the central struggle: can a man who has been wronged by the system still find compassion within himself?
